Do you make low or non fat goat milk products?
Welcome to Redwood Hill FarmNo, we at Redwood Hill Farm believe in consuming products in their most natural form with the least amount of processing. Goat milk is already lower in fat and cholesterol. Low and not fat products are not commonly available from goat milk producers because the equipment to separate the milk is expensive and most goat milk producers are smaller family farms.
I've heard that goat milk and goat milk products are better for you, why?
Welcome to Redwood Hill FarmGoat milk has smaller fat particles which make it easier to digest. Often goat milk is referred to as naturally homogenized since hardly any cream rises to the top.
How do I make my goat make milk?
Frequently Asked Questions About Nigerian Dwarf Dairy Goats ...The first time I had this question, I didn't understand what the person was asking. I have since answered this question many times! Like all mammals (cows, dogs, mice, humans, etc.), goats will only make milk if they get pregnant. Their bodies will not produce milk, unless there is a baby (or babies) who needs it. No, there is not a special feed or drug you can give them to force them to make milk.
Why are goat milk products more expensive to buy?
Welcome to Redwood Hill FarmThere are several reasons that goat milk products are more expensive. 1, goat dairies get no government price supports or subsidies so that they must charge the actual cost of production. 2, milking goats is more labor intensive than milking cows since it takes 10 goats to give the milk of one cow. 3, most goat dairies are family farms not having the economy of scale of very large, corporate farms.
I'm allergic to cow milk products, can I use products made from goat milk?
Welcome to Redwood Hill FarmMost people that are allergic to cow milk products or who are lactose intolerant can use goat milk products. The lactose or protein in the milk is what usually causes the allergic reaction or intolerance. Goat milk has both lactose and protein but it is of a different make up that doesn't bother most people.

Is it okay to drink or eat goat or sheep's milk products if I am cow's milk protein sensitive?
The main difference between the milk of cow's versus that of these smaller animals is the percent protein content, being smaller in the smaller animals (because the newborns do not have to grow as large as fast as calves grow to become cows; human milk is even lower in protein relative to these animals). Thus, to consume products made from goats or sheep is really to consume less of the protein.

If I am lactose intolerant or have a dairy allergy can I drink non-fat milk?
FAQs on dairy free cooking, lactose intolerance, allergies, ...No. The fat content of milk (whole, 2%, 1%, or non-fat) has nothing to do with reducing the amount of lactose or milk proteins in milk. Return to FAQs
Will my baby get fat if I give whole milk dairy products?
Dairy for Baby Introducing Milk, Yogurt, Cheese for Baby Fre...Baby needs fat!!!!!!! One of the reasons why formula and breast milk are so nutritious is due to the high fat content. Fat and fatty acids are essential for brain development to name one reason. DO NOT GIVE baby 2%, 1% or low fat dairy products until after 2 years old unless you are otherwise instructed by your baby's doctor. Some doctors recommend waiting to give lower fat dairy products until after the baby has turned 3 years old.
Can we supply full-fat milk products to students?
Healthy Food and DrinkYes. Under the policy and standards full-fat milk products are classified as AMBER products and should be selected carefully. Reduced-fat milk products are classified as GREEN products and are healthier choices for children. The Australian Dietary Guidelines for Children and Adolescents (2003), developed by the National Health and Medical Research Council, recommends that the consumption of reduced fat milk products is encouraged in children over two years of age to reduce saturated fat intake.

How much non-instant milk does it take to make a gallon of drinkable milk?
FAQ about Natural Meals In MinutesWhen making milk, 3 cups of non-instant powdered milk makes 1 gallon of liquid milk. Most people have better luck if you mix milk 1/2 and 1/2 with regular milk. OR, add 1-2 cups of non-dairy creamer to each gallon.
